CAMP SMITH N.Y.-- Brig. Gen. Joseph L. Biehler the commander of the New York Army National Guards 53rd Troop Command receives the units flag or colors from Maj. Gen. Raymond Shields the Adjutant General of New York during a change of command ceremony in Camp Smith N.Y. Oct. 17 2021. During the ceremony Brig. Gen. Jack A. James relinquished command of the 53rd Troop Command to Biehler after two years leading the organization.
